POLICY


The Hennepin County Board of Commissioners adopted Resolution 00-7-433R3 which established a Smoke Free Policy for county staff to safeguard the health of employees and the public, reduce the risk of legal exposure and improve the appearance of entrances.


County employees and the general public are restricted from smoking within a 15-yard radius (or 45 feet) of street level entrances to county-owned buildings. This includes any ground/street level entrance that staff, clients and customers use to enter and/or exit the building.


The entire area on Sixth Street underneath the Government Center and the area at the Hennepin County Medical Center between Park and Chicago Avenues on Seventh Street are also designated smoke-free zones.


Employees are prohibited from smoking during the performance of job duties, including when using county vehicles except during lunch breaks and rest periods, and in their own vehicles or while working at home, if they are not in the presence of a county client.


Signage has been installed in county facilities identifying the smoke-free zones. For questions pertaining to the smoke-free zones, please contact the designated Building Manager assigned to the building in which you work.
